If you don’t know what I’m on about, allow me to tell to you about a television show called 1000 Ways to Die. As someone who occasionally enjoys dark humour and unusual trivia, when I saw this television show on Netflix, I was intrigued.
Now, the basis of the show is that they “report on” deaths that have actually occured, by changing the names of the victims, then recreating the events of their death in the slasher movie style, with fake blood, special effects, prosthetics and computer graphics. There are usually six deaths per episode, and they start by explaining the circumstances which lead up to the death, then show the graphic results with a narrator joking along the whole time. It’s dumb, cheesy fun, but after watching a few episodes, I noticed an unusual trend in these stories.
First of all, like I said, I find this kind of trivia interesting - so, I recognized some of the deaths that they were “recreating”, and I quickly realized just how unfaithful these “reports” were. I knew about the deaths by explosive decompression aboard the Byford Dolphin Diving Bell - which was recreated in Death #710 “Tanked Girl” - so, I knew that the actual victims weren’t a bikini-clad young woman in a decompression tank. Although I wasn’t aware of his name at the time, I knew about Lee Seung Seop’s unfortunate death due to a gaming addiction - recreated in Death #126 “Game Stopped” - so I knew that he died in an internet cafe while playing Star Craft, not alone and smelly in his bedroom whilst losing an FPS game to a girl. And, I knew about the senseless death of Garry Hoy - recreated in Death #64 “Habeas Corpse” - so, I know that he died whilst attempting to demonstrate the “safety” of highrise windows when one broke, not whilst pulling a prank to try to impress a female co-worker.

Now, this in and of itself would be perfectly okay, since many of these deaths are senseless, embarassing, tragic or gruesome, and so immortalizing the names of the people involved has the potential to be disrespectful to the people involved and their families. The show even starts by saying “The stories portrayed in this show are based on real deaths, and are extremely graphic. Names have been changed to protect the identities of the deceased”. This alone is fine.

However, what is less fine is that this is a lie. The writers use creative license to change not just the names, but also the gender, age, ethnicity, location, personality & circumstances surrounding the death, often leaving little more than the “cause of death”, and some minor details intact. So, the “protecting the deceased” thing doesn’t work when you can easily see how the show represented them, especially when they turn an innocent 6-year old boy into a drug-addicted rapist or turn an innocent Ukranian chemistry student into a drug dealer and meth cook.

I decided to look at Seasons 1 & 2 of this show, to really divulge how serious this is . . .
[Due to boring, television production reasons, Season 1 of this show was 2 episodes long, and had a different narrator, style & tone. However, most seasons were twelve-episodes long, so I combined these two to get the following details.]
There are usually 6 deaths per episode, but episode 2 only had five, and there were 12 episodes total, meaning we have 71 deaths to consider. I took note of the cause of death, the ethnicity, gender and body type of the victims and what I listed as their “sins”: crime, bullying, stupidity, sexuality, deviancy, etc.

At the top of the pile, Lust was the leading sin, as thirteen characters were killed due to being lustful (18.3% of deaths). Close behind, was Stupidity with twelve characters killed by their foolish actions (16.9% of deaths); then Drug Abuse, with 11 characters who were under the influence when they died (15.4% of deaths). However, drug abuse numbers were boosted by the inclusion of alcohol, as eight of the characters involved were killed due to Alcoholism or their actions whilst drunk (9.8% of deaths) meaning only four were using other substances (Psilocybin, Steroids, Marijuana & Nicotine each caused one death). Following this were criminals - there were three murderers, five thieves & two drug dealers; and lastly there were also six people who died due to Bullying, or being disrespectful to other people.

Keep in mind that some of these numbers overlap as some characters were both “alcoholic & stupid” or “lustful & criminal”. But, when you consider the characters who are completely innocent of these sins, you start to notice a pattern. Several innocent men are killed, through no fault of their own and having committed no crime or disrespect, and all of them are minorities:
In #422: Constriction Accident -  A Czech man suffocates when a dump truck driver buries him.
In #640: Tumble Die - A Hispanic man boils to death while cleaning an industrial tumble-dryer
In #091: De-Coffinated - A Haitian man suffocates after being buried alive by a cruel witchdoctor.
In #001: Ichiboned - A Japanese couple dies from a heart attack due to overexertion during sex.
In #518: Jake N’ Baked - A narcoleptic Black man burns to death after falling asleep in a curing oven.
In #066: Guitar Zeros - A Chinese man accidentally dances out a window whilst listening to music.
In #072: Bowed Out - A Japanese man dies from a ruptured aneurysm whilst bowing respectfully.


Now, some white people died, despite having no “sin”, but when an innocent white person died, they were almost always a woman:
In #832: Lesbocution - A woman is electrocuted by accidentally standing near a broken lightpole
In #674: Killdo - A woman dies by an “internal cut” caused by masturbating with a carrot.
In #818: Frightmare - A woman randomly dies of Sudden Unexpected Nocturnal Death Syndrome
In #892: Gorgeous Gorge - A woman dies from sepsis due to complications from bulimia.
In #770: Face Offed - a woman dies due to cutting her legs while shaving, causing necrosis.
In #963: Fin-ished - a woman dies while fishing when a jumping fish gets lodged in her throat.
In #196: Radium Girls - Four women die of cancer due to accidentally ingesting radium.
In #710: Tanked Girl - A woman explodes when someone opens her decompression chamber.

Now, I’m not just ignoring the innocent, white men. There just aren’t that many. Once you look at the numbers, there are exactly four.
In #208: Semi-cide - A man bleeds to death after being cut in half by a semi-trailer truck.
In #713: Dive-Bombed - Two men and their pilot die in a crash when they all collapse from the Bends.
In #171: Nite-capped - A man is killed by a stray bullet, from a gun fired during New Year’s Eve.

But, keep in mind, three of those deaths are from Season 1, which had a very different tone. For starters, the first victim, Frank Soriani, is not fictionalized - apparently that is the real name of the victim, and this is really how he died - this was the first episode and first death depicted in the show. The next two men appeared in Episode 2, the last episode of Season 1, and they died as the result of the pilot not following protocol in regards to avoiding the Bends.
This means that in Season 2, of the sixty people killed, only one was an innocent, white man.
